Lightly textured sketch paper: This type of sketch paper has a soft surface, so your pencil can easily glide over it and you can easily remove unneeded elements.A kneaded eraser: You can shape kneaded erasers however you like, so you can tweak them depending on what you wish to erase.A blending stump: This tool may be not that popular among beginners, but it can be of use to you when shading and blending the lines.B pencils are a way to go when shading because of the intense grey hues they can create. A B pencil: The softer the lead, darker its trace.An HB pencil: A medium-hard lead is perfect for making the lines pop and softly shading your braids drawing.An H pencil: A harder lead is the best choice when sketching, since it leaves a light trace on the paper, which is easy to erase if necessary and build.Tools you might want to use for your braids drawing include: Done Learning How To Draw Braids?
